1 line
27 KiB
Plaintext
1 line
27 KiB
Plaintext
|
DEF_GLYPH "glyph0" ID 0 TYPE BASE END_GLYPH
DEF_GLYPH "NULL" ID 1 UNICODE 0 TYPE BASE END_GLYPH
DEF_GLYPH "CR" ID 2 UNICODE 13 TYPE BASE END_GLYPH
DEF_GLYPH "space" ID 3 UNICODE 32 TYPE BASE END_GLYPH
DEF_GLYPH "zero" ID 4 UNICODE 48 TYPE BASE END_GLYPH
DEF_GLYPH "one" ID 5 UNICODE 49 TYPE BASE END_GLYPH
DEF_GLYPH "two" ID 6 UNICODE 50 TYPE BASE END_GLYPH
DEF_GLYPH "three" ID 7 UNICODE 51 TYPE BASE END_GLYPH
DEF_GLYPH "four" ID 8 UNICODE 52 TYPE BASE END_GLYPH
DEF_GLYPH "five" ID 9 UNICODE 53 TYPE BASE END_GLYPH
DEF_GLYPH "six" ID 10 UNICODE 54 TYPE BASE END_GLYPH
DEF_GLYPH "seven" ID 11 UNICODE 55 TYPE BASE END_GLYPH
DEF_GLYPH "eight" ID 12 UNICODE 56 TYPE BASE END_GLYPH
DEF_GLYPH "nine" ID 13 UNICODE 57 TYPE BASE END_GLYPH
DEF_GLYPH "slash" ID 14 UNICODE 47 TYPE BASE END_GLYPH
DEF_GLYPH "fraction" ID 15 UNICODE 8260 TYPE BASE END_GLYPH
DEF_GLYPH "fracinit" ID 16 TYPE BASE END_GLYPH
DEF_GLYPH "zero.numr" ID 17 TYPE MARK END_GLYPH
DEF_GLYPH "one.numr" ID 18 TYPE MARK END_GLYPH
DEF_GLYPH "two.numr" ID 19 TYPE MARK END_GLYPH
DEF_GLYPH "three.numr" ID 20 TYPE MARK END_GLYPH
DEF_GLYPH "four.numr" ID 21 TYPE MARK END_GLYPH
DEF_GLYPH "five.numr" ID 22 TYPE MARK END_GLYPH
DEF_GLYPH "six.numr" ID 23 TYPE MARK END_GLYPH
DEF_GLYPH "seven.numr" ID 24 TYPE MARK END_GLYPH
DEF_GLYPH "eight.numr" ID 25 TYPE MARK END_GLYPH
DEF_GLYPH "nine.numr" ID 26 TYPE MARK END_GLYPH
DEF_GLYPH "zero.dnom" ID 27 TYPE BASE END_GLYPH
DEF_GLYPH "one.dnom" ID 28 TYPE BASE END_GLYPH
DEF_GLYPH "two.dnom" ID 29 TYPE BASE END_GLYPH
DEF_GLYPH "three.dnom" ID 30 TYPE BASE END_GLYPH
DEF_GLYPH "four.dnom" ID 31 TYPE BASE END_GLYPH
DEF_GLYPH "five.dnom" ID 32 TYPE BASE END_GLYPH
DEF_GLYPH "six.dnom" ID 33 TYPE BASE END_GLYPH
DEF_GLYPH "seven.dnom" ID 34 TYPE BASE END_GLYPH
DEF_GLYPH "eight.dnom" ID 35 TYPE BASE END_GLYPH
DEF_GLYPH "nine.dnom" ID 36 TYPE BASE END_GLYPH
DEF_SCRIPT NAME "Default" TAG "DFLT"
DEF_LANGSYS NAME "Default" TAG "dflt"
DEF_FEATURE NAME "Alternative Fractions" TAG "afrc"
LOOKUP "frac.numr" LOOKUP "frac.dnom" LOOKUP "frac.noslash" LOOKUP "frac.fracinit"
END_FEATURE
DEF_FEATURE NAME "Fractions" TAG "frac"
LOOKUP "frac.numr" LOOKUP "frac.dnom" LOOKUP "frac.noslash" LOOKUP "frac.fracinit"
END_FEATURE
DEF_FEATURE NAME "Kerning" TAG "kern"
LOOKUP "kern.numeral-to-fraction"
END_FEATURE
DEF_FEATURE NAME "Mark Positioning" TAG "mark"
LOOKUP "fracmark.init\1.10" LOOKUP "fracmark.init\2.10" LOOKUP "fracmark.init\3.10" LOOKUP "fracmark.init\4.10" LOOKUP "fracmark.init\5.10" LOOKUP "fracmark.init\6.10" LOOKUP "fracmark.init\7.10" LOOKUP "fracmark.init\8.10" LOOKUP "fracmark.init\9.10"
END_FEATURE
DEF_FEATURE NAME "Mark to Mark Positioning" TAG "mkmk"
LOOKUP "fracmkmk.numrspacing"
END_FEATURE
END_LANGSYS
END_SCRIPT
DEF_SCRIPT NAME "Latin" TAG "latn"
DEF_LANGSYS NAME "Default" TAG "dflt"
DEF_FEATURE NAME "Alternative Fractions" TAG "afrc"
LOOKUP "frac.numr" LOOKUP "frac.dnom" LOOKUP "frac.noslash" LOOKUP "frac.fracinit"
END_FEATURE
DEF_FEATURE NAME "Fractions" TAG "frac"
LOOKUP "frac.numr" LOOKUP "frac.dnom" LOOKUP "frac.noslash" LOOKUP "frac.fracinit"
END_FEATURE
DEF_FEATURE NAME "Kerning" TAG "kern"
LOOKUP "kern.numeral-to-fraction"
END_FEATURE
DEF_FEATURE NAME "Mark Positioning" TAG "mark"
LOOKUP "fracmark.init\1.10" LOOKUP "fracmark.init\2.10" LOOKUP "fracmark.init\3.10" LOOKUP "fracmark.init\4.10" LOOKUP "fracmark.init\5.10" LOOKUP "fracmark.init\6.10" LOOKUP "fracmark.init\7.10" LOOKUP "fracmark.init\8.10" LOOKUP "fracmark.init\9.10"
END_FEATURE
DEF_FEATURE NAME "Mark to Mark Positioning" TAG "mkmk"
LOOKUP "fracmkmk.numrspacing"
END_FEATURE
END_LANGSYS
END_SCRIPT
DEF_GROUP "dnom"
ENUM GLYPH "zero.dnom" GLYPH "one.dnom" GLYPH "two.dnom" GLYPH "three.dnom" GLYPH "four.dnom" GLYPH "five.dnom" GLYPH "six.dnom" GLYPH "seven.dnom" GLYPH "eight.dnom" GLYPH "nine.dnom" END_ENUM
END_GROUP
DEF_GROUP "numerals"
ENUM GLYPH "zero" GLYPH "one" GLYPH "two" GLYPH "three" GLYPH "four" GLYPH "five" GLYPH "six" GLYPH "seven" GLYPH "eight" GLYPH "nine" END_ENUM
END_GROUP
DEF_GROUP "numr"
ENUM GLYPH "zero.numr" GLYPH "one.numr" GLYPH "two.numr" GLYPH "t
|